Appspace Strengthens Leadership Team to Scale AI-Driven Workplace Platform

Appspace, a leading workplace experience platform, has appointed Eric Daggett as Chief Sales Officer and Dan Ward as Chief Technology Officer, bolstering its leadership team as the company scales its AI-powered product suite and expands its global enterprise footprint.

Driving Global Enterprise Growth

Daggett brings more than 25 years of enterprise sales leadership, having held senior roles at IBM, MuleSoft, Salesforce, and Conga. He will focus on scaling Appspace’s market reach and strengthening partnerships with large organizations worldwide.

Daggett succeeds Steve Terp, who recently retired after establishing Appspace’s market presence during a foundational growth period.

Scaling AI-Driven Product Innovation

Ward joins as Chief Technology Officer, bringing deep expertise in cloud-native SaaS platforms. Previously CTO at MHC, Ward oversaw a platform processing over $34 billion in transactions. At Appspace, he will lead development of high-growth product lines and the underlying AI architecture, including Appspace Intelligence Assistants, which turn fragmented workplace data into actionable insights across digital signage, intranet, and space management.

Expanding the Future of Work

These executive additions come as Appspace solidifies its category leadership. The company recently acquired Igloo Software, boosting intranet capabilities, and earned No. 1 on the G2 Grid Report for Space Management.
